Damaged tile replacement services involve removing broken or compromised tiles and installing new ones to restore the surface's appearance and functionality. This process typically includes carefully extracting the damaged tiles without harming surrounding materials, preparing the underlying surface for new installation, and securely setting the replacement tiles to ensure durability. The service may also include grouting and sealing to provide a seamless finish and protect the new tiles from future damage.

Material Costs - The cost to replace damaged tiles typically ranges from $3 to $15 per square foot, depending on tile type. For example, ceramic tiles may cost around $5 per square foot, while natural stone tiles could be $12 or more.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for damaged tile replacement usually fall between $4 and $10 per square foot. Complex installations or difficult access can increase overall labor charges.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include removal of old tiles,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ot, and disposal fees for debris. These extra charges vary based on project scope and local disposal regulations.
Total Project Cost - Overall, replacing damaged tiles can range from $200 to $1,000 or more for typical residential areas. Factors influencing total costs include tile size, area size, and complexity of the repair.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
